Land West Of Police Training Centre Urlay Nook Road Eaglescliffe TS16 0QB

Hybrid planning application comprising 1) Full application for the erection of 3no warehouse buildings comprising of B2 and B8 to include associated access and landscaping and 2) Outline application with some matters reserved (appearance, landscaping, layout and scale) for the erection of upto 21,000 square metres of B2/B8 floor space
